tensor也有了,老规矩上代码,这里依然以自定义operation的方式实现LSQ量化算法 classFunLSQ(torch.autograd.Function):@staticmethoddefforward(ctx,weight,alpha,g,Qn,Qp):assertalpha>0,'alpha = {}'.format(alpha)ctx.save_for_backward(weight,alpha)ctx.other=g,Qn,Qpq_w=(weight/alpha).round().clamp(Qn,...
【量化】——LSQ算法原理理解 1. Fakequantize 选取合适的scale将float的 weight tensor 转换成低比特的整型数据。一般后量化的算法都是通过找合适的scale 量化: 反量化: 量化scale: 其中:r表示浮点数,q表示低比特的整型数,scale是浮点和整型之间的缩放因子。 2. LSQ LSQ中tensor的量化过程和伪量化一样,而其核心...
今天,我们将焦点转向LSQ量化算法,一种由IBM提出的创新方法,其论文链接在这里:Learned Step Size Quantization。相较于FakeQuantize,LSQ量化算法引入了一个关键差异:scale不再是通过数据直接计算得出,而是通过学习得到动态调整的参数。这便是LSQ的核心思想,它允许scale在训练过程中自我优化,以适应数据特...
lsqcurvfit用的是什么算法 lsqcurvefit函数lsqcurvefit函数使用最小二乘法拟合曲线,比如x=1:10;y=2*x+rand(1,10);k=lsqcurvefit(@(a,x) a*x, 1, x, y);用函数形式 y = f(x) = a*x 来拟合x, y两组数据,返回拟合的系数a。其中,@(a,x) a*x 用来定义拟合函数,也可以用内部函
lsqcurvefit函数使用最小二乘法拟合曲线,比如 x=1:10;y=2*x+rand(1,10);k=lsqcurvefit(@(a,x) a*x, 1, x, y);用函数形式 y = f(x) = a*x 来拟合x, y两组数据,返回拟合的系数a。其中,@(a,x) a*x 用来定义拟合函数,也可以用内部函数或者自定义函数,比如 @(a,x) sin(...
-, 视频播放量 803、弹幕量 0、点赞数 8、投硬币枚数 6、收藏人数 9、转发人数 0, 视频作者 七哥哥发财了, 作者简介 高 难 度 经 典 规 律 创 始 人,相关视频:福彩3D直选100%中奖技巧绝技,福彩3D内部十拿九稳直选号码分析,福彩3D最新走势图十拿九稳定胆技巧100
浅谈随机采样一致性(RANSAC)算法实现 在基于特征的SLAM中,特征匹配是一个非常关键的问题,为了防止错误匹配对后端的估计造成影响,工程师们研究出了很多鲁棒估计算法,在视觉SLAM中,目前比较流行两种方式,一种是在SLAM后端优化中添加核函… 阅读全文 赞同 45 ...
使用Flask,mysql构建的一个基于书籍,基于协同过滤算法,基于slope one的图书推荐系统 - lsq960124/Flask-BookRecommend-Mysql
十三、数组排序算法 1、冒泡排序 2、直接选择排序 3、反转排序 4、希尔排序 回到顶部 一、数组包括的数据类型 数值类型 字符类型(使用" "或者’ '定义) 回到顶部 二、数组定义方法 (30 20 10 60 50 40) 0 1 2 3 4 5 方法1: 数组名= (value0 value1 value2 ...) 方法2: 数组名=([0]=value ...
题目生物量调查和评价方法生态系统的生物量,又称“现存量”,是指一定地段面积内(单位面积或体积内)某个时期生存着的活有机体的数量,是衡量环境质量变化的主要标志。生物量的测定,采用样地调查收割法。样地面积一般是森林选用1000m2;疏林及灌木林选用500 m2;草本群落选用100 m2。①皆伐实测法为...